Transaction 58e2399d2286529147b04f7785a49064ed0cf60119a0204e941f02084d2ffe80
1 Input
1 Output
-
58e2399d2286529147b04f7785a49064ed0cf60119a0204e941f02084d2ffe80:0
- value
- 262270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c86c712f9ecf0ded4238becaef4653356ec9d17 OP_EQUAL
- address
- 3D3TAqxMkgK5gBQqT4Le9DC23iRa9WMjXX